fr.cnes.sitools.feeds
Class FeedsCollectionResource
java.lang.Object
   ExtendedWadlServerResource
ExtendedWadlServerResource
       fr.cnes.sitools.common.resource.AbstractSitoolsResource
fr.cnes.sitools.common.resource.AbstractSitoolsResource
           fr.cnes.sitools.common.SitoolsResource
fr.cnes.sitools.common.SitoolsResource
               fr.cnes.sitools.feeds.AbstractFeedsResource
fr.cnes.sitools.feeds.AbstractFeedsResource
                   fr.cnes.sitools.feeds.FeedsCollectionResource
fr.cnes.sitools.feeds.FeedsCollectionResource
- public final class FeedsCollectionResource 
- extends AbstractFeedsResource
Class Resource for managing Project Collection (GET, POST)
- Author:
- m.gond (AKKA Technologies)
 
 
 
| Method Summary | 
|  void | describeGet(org.restlet.ext.wadl.MethodInfo info)
 | 
|  void | describePost(org.restlet.ext.wadl.MethodInfo info)
 | 
|  void | describePut(org.restlet.ext.wadl.MethodInfo info)
 | 
|  org.restlet.representation.Representation | newFeed(org.restlet.representation.Representation representation,
        org.restlet.representation.Variant variant)Create a new feed
 | 
|  org.restlet.representation.Representation | retrieveFeeds(org.restlet.representation.Variant variant)get all projects
 | 
|  org.restlet.representation.Representation | setVisibleFeeds(org.restlet.representation.Representation representation,
                org.restlet.representation.Variant variant)Handle PUT method on feed collection for setting feeds visibility.
 | 
|  void | sitoolsDescribe()Method implementation mandatory
 | 
 
| Methods inherited from class fr.cnes.sitools.feeds.AbstractFeedsResource | 
| doInit, getDataId, getFeedCollectionModel, getFeedsApplication, getFeedsId, getObject, getRepresentation, getRepresentation, getStore, registerObserver, sortEntries, unregisterObserver, validateFeed | 
 
| Methods inherited from class fr.cnes.sitools.common.SitoolsResource | 
| addStandardGetRequestInfo, addStandardInternalServerErrorInfo, addStandardNotificationInfo, addStandardObjectResponseInfo, addStandardPostOrPutRequestInfo, addStandardResourceCollectionFilterInfo, addStandardResponseInfo, addStandardSimpleResponseInfo, configure, getNotificationObject, getRepresentation, getRepresentation, getSettings, getSitoolsApplication, getSitoolsSetting, trace, trace | 
 
 
| Methods inherited from class java.lang.Object | 
| equ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ait | 
 
FeedsCollectionResource
public FeedsCollectionResource()
sitoolsDescribe
public void sitoolsDescribe()
- Description copied from class: AbstractSitoolsResource
- Method implementation mandatory
 
- 
- Specified by:
- sitoolsDescribein class- AbstractSitoolsResource
 
- 
 
newFeed
@Post
public org.restlet.representation.Representation newFeed(org.restlet.representation.Representation representation,
                                                              org.restlet.representation.Variant variant)
- Create a new feed
 
- 
- Parameters:
- representation- Project representation
- variant- client preferred media type
- Returns:
- Representation
 
describePost
public void describePost(org.restlet.ext.wadl.MethodInfo info)
- 
 
retrieveFeeds
@Get
public org.restlet.representation.Representation retrieveFeeds(org.restlet.representation.Variant variant)
- get all projects
 
- 
- Parameters:
- variant- client preferred media type
- Returns:
- Representation
 
describeGet
public void describeGet(org.restlet.ext.wadl.MethodInfo info)
- 
 
setVisibleFeeds
@Put
public org.restlet.representation.Representation setVisibleFeeds(org.restlet.representation.Representation representation,
                                                                     org.restlet.representation.Variant variant)
- Handle PUT method on feed collection for setting feeds visibility.
 
- 
- Parameters:
- representation- Representation
- variant- Variant
- Returns:
- Representation
 
describePut
public void describePut(org.restlet.ext.wadl.MethodInfo info)
- 
 
Copyright © 2010-2013 CNES. All Rights Reserved.